WebAug 7, 2024 · Here’s 5 tips you need to know about pH levels of soil in bermuda grass lawns: 1. Soil pH levels should be 5.5 to 7.0. The ideal soil pH level for bermuda grass lawns is between 5.5 and 7.0, which is well within the range of what’s considered acceptable for most turfgrass species and cultivars. 2. Zoysiagrass will grow best at a pH of 6 to 6.5. If a soil test shows a higher pH, sulfur can be applied to lower it. Apply 5 pounds of pelletized sulfur per 1000 square feet of turf.
